The story of Kathleen Iota Mcdonald began in 1915 in Montpelier, Blackford, Indiana. In 1920, Kathleen Iota Mcdonald resided in Harrison, Blackford, Indiana, USA. In 1930, Kathleen Iota Mcdonald resided in Harrison, Blackford, Indiana, USA. Kathleen Iota Mcdonald married Donald E Bovie, and had children including Richard Lee Bovie, John Dean Bovie. Kathleen Iota Mcdonald passed away in 1987 in Fort Wayne, Allen, Indiana, USA.
